LAWRENCE, T.E.


SEVEN PILLARS OF WISDOM. NEW YORK: DOUBLEDAY DORAN, 1926


8vo, first American edition (copyright edition), NUMBER 7 OF 22 COPIES, SIGNED BY THE PUBLISHER GEORGE DORAN, 11 illustrations in the text, initials after Edward Wadsworth and Blair Hughes-Stanton, footnote on p. 257 printed in red, ornamental initials, original half vellum, blue paper-covered boards, morocco label on spine with title in gilt, top edge gilt, the others uncut, blue endpapers, very slight edge-wear to covers with a few tiny stains


This American edition of Seven Pillars of Wisdom, omitting the plates and some of the illustrations, and with some variations, was printed in New York from proofs of the Subscribers' edition, in order to secure American copyright. It was limited to just 22 numbered copies, of which 6 were for Lawrence, 2 for the Library of Congress, 4 for the publisher Doran, and 10 for sale, all at exorbitant prices ($20,000 or more), to deter them ever being sold. Doran exhibited the notionally 'for sale' copies in various leading bookshops across the country to promote the American edition of Revolt in the Desert, the popular abridged version of Seven Pillars.
